Output 08ba223d049d5da765c88a3092a60e7cff316a2c480c66fc0e991f9c68402368:5

value
53865652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40ba152b5420aeb1fbaa677da232f126e085a4f8 OP_EQUAL
address
MDoQPxbuF1MTksudjFJ1L1VGzLsnq7eaBn
transaction
08ba223d049d5da765c88a3092a60e7cff316a2c480c66fc0e991f9c68402368
spent
true